tama
Tama is a type of traditional Japanese handball game played with a small leather ball. It is often played by children and involves passing the ball back and forth while trying to avoid letting it hit the ground. Tama can also refer to a type of small round object or bead, often made of clay or stone, used in traditional Japanese accessories and decorations.

Tama
Tama is a municipality classified as a city, located in Tokyo, Japan. Its southern half forms part of the Tama New Town project, Japan's largest residential development, constructed in the 1970s. The city is located in the northern part of a large area of hills in south-western Tokyo, known as Tama Hills, which spans Tokyo and Kanagawa prefectures. The entire region is historically referred to as Tama; therefore there are many place names scattered throughout the area with references to the name "Tama" which are not within the city limits. For example, Tama is the name of a ward several kilometres away under the jurisdiction of Kawasaki City in Kanagawa prefecture. Tama River marks the city's northern boundary. Tama is home to Tama Hills, a recreational facility of the U.S. Air Force, intended for use by United States service members and their families, as well as Japan Maritime Self-Defense Force service members and their families. It is also home to the Sanrio theme park, Sanrio Puroland.
